Conditions were systematically varied with respect to whether students received an initial explanation of the concept of validity and whether they received regular feedback regarding the correctness of their responses. Fourth graders, as expected on the basis of the theory of formal operations, showed little or no understanding of the distinction between valid and invalid arguments regardless of whether they received explanations and/or feedback. College students generally did show such understanding regardless of condition, though many were inconsistent in applying that understanding.
